Pangsapuri Delima Emas in Seberang Perai Tengah, Penang recorded 5 subsale transactions in 2023, with a median price of RM434K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M301.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M434K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M390K to RM478K, and a typical market range of RM410K to RM458K.

Most transactions involved condominium/apartment, with minimal variety in property types.

The median PSF stands at RM301, with core pricing between RM261 and RM341. Market pricing typically extends from RM273.40 to RM328.40, reflecting moderate variation in unit pricing. With an IQR of RM55.00 and MAD of RM40, the PSF demonstrates reasonable consistency across the market.
